Summary | 0006650: Unchecking scrollbarsOnRight resulted in "switched" browser display in Squeak dev | |||||||||||
Description |
1. I go to the Preferences -> Scrolling category. 2. I unchecked the scrollbarsOnRight. 3. I opened a browser (either by menu or by tool flaps). The scroll bars are on the left side as expected. However, there is an unexpected extra change: the code pane is now at the top and the lists (package, class, category, methods) are at the bottom! The only other browser that exhibited the same behavior is the Universe Browser. Other browers(i.e. Refactoring Browser) seemed to be ok. This appears to be either a Squeak-Dev(sq3.9-7067dev07.08.1) or an OmniBrowser issue? I could not reproduce it on the plain 3.9 final image. |
